Epic Games shuts down several classic titles; Unreal Tournament 3 goes free-to-play

Epic Games

Epic Games has announced they are ending online services and servers of many of their older titles.

Here’s a list of all the affect titles:


  • 1000 Tiny Claws
  • Dance Central 1-3
    • Note: Dance Central VR online multiplayer will remain available
  • Green Day: Rock Band
  • Monsters (Probably) Stole My Princess
  • Rock Band 1-3
    • Note: Rock Band 4 online multiplayer will remain available
  • The Beatles: Rock Band
  • Supersonic Acrobatic Rocket-Powered Battle-Cars
  • Unreal Gold
  • Unreal II: The Awakening
  • Unreal Tournament 2003
  • Unreal Tournament 2004
  • Unreal Tournament 3
    • Note: We have plans to bring back online features via Epic Online Services in the future.
  • Unreal Tournament: Game of the Year Edition

Epic Games also state multiple games will be delisted from all digital storefronts. This includes the Mac and Linux versions of Hatoful Boyfriend and Hatoful Boyfriend: Holiday Star, along with the mobile game DropMix. Those who already own the content will still be able to access them.

However the company also revealed Unreal Tournament 3 X, which has popped up on Steam, but is stated to appear on other platforms such as Epic Games’ own storefront.

The new version of the classic shooter will be free-to-play with no microtransactions, which serves as a means to make up for the newfound void after shutting down the servers of other Unreal Tournament games.
